  <description>In this episode, Helen Sullivan discusses her book 'Collaboration and Public in the Pursuit of Public Purpose'. She emphasises the importance of collaboration in public policy, the role of agency, &amp;amp;amp; the need for public participation. We also touch on emotions in public service, the challenges of sustaining collaboration beyond individual actors, and the impact of context on collaborative efforts. She highlights the evolving nature of collaboration amid global challenges &amp;amp;amp; the influence of AI.
